@article{article_1481471, title={Analyzing a Mathematical Model of the COVID-19 Pandemic with the Impact Symptomatic and Asymptomatic Transmissions}, journal={Necmettin Erbakan Üniversitesi Fen ve Mühendislik Bilimleri Dergisi}, volume={6}, pages={543–556}, year={2024}, DOI={10.47112/neufmbd.2024.64}, author={Ak Gümüş, Özlem}, keywords={COVID-19 Pandemic Model, Flip Bifurcation, Local Asymptotic Stability, SIR Model}, abstract={This study addresses the stability and flip bifurcation of a discrete-time SIR model expressing the COVID-19 pandemic. The model considers the effect of the vaccine, asymptomatic individuals, as well as symptomatic individuals in the transmission of the disease. Equilibrium solutions are obtained under certain parametric conditions. Then, the local stabilities of these equilibrium solutions are investigated. The existence of bifurcation is determined for the positive interior equilibrium solution.}, number={3}, publisher={Necmettin Erbakan University}
